SECOND PRIORITY CHANNEL

Programming the Second Priority Channel
The second priority channel can be preset through the main
menu (see menu section) or can be changed directly from the
display as follows.

1. Press and hold the

key to switch to the second

Priority channel. ‘P-2nd’ is displayed.

2. Press and hold the

key again. ‘Set 2nd Prior CH’ is

displayed and the channel number flashes.

3. Use the

or

keys to select a new channel.

4. Press and hold the

key to store the new channel as

the second priority channel.

NOTE:

Priority channel 16 is factory set and cannot be

changed.

HI/LO POWER

Briefly press the

key to toggle high or low transmitter

power. The display will show ‘Hi’ or ‘Lo’ to confirm the
selected power setting.

NOTE:

Some channels may be permanently set to Hi or Lo

power by default. If any of these channels are selected you
will not be able to change the power setting for that channel.

SCRAMBLER

Your radio incorporates a simple voice scrambler that, when
activated, will make your signal intelligible only to other
radios using the same scrambler technology.

MAN OVER BOARD (MOB)

The MOB function is designed to automatically send a MOB
distress call with your MMSI and latitude and longitude.

To activate the MOB function, press and hold the

key for

2 seconds.

NOTE:

In order to make DSC distress calls including MOB calls

you must have your user MMSI programmed into your radio.

BACKLIGHT

The backlight operates automatically whenever any key
(except the PTT) is pressed and switches off about 7 seconds
after the last keypress. The backlight provides lighting for the
display, keypad and Distress button.
Water Activated Backlight Alert
If the GX850 is immersed in water, sensors built into the
case will cause the backlight to flash urgently. This feature is
designed to make it easier to locate and recover your radio if
it is accidentally dropped into water.

SCANNING

Basic Scan
The basic scan function allows the radio to scan all channels
for transmissions. When a signal is detected the scan pauses
to allow the signal to be heard. Once the signal has gone the
scan resumes.

To activate the scan function, briefly press the

key.

‘SCAN’ appears on the display and the channel numbers
change rapidly.

To deactivate the scan function, briefly press the

key

again. ‘SCAN’ disappears from the display.
Priority Scan
Priority scan is similar to the basic scan except it regularly
inserts channel 16 into the scan. Signals received on channel
16 have priority over signals received on other channels.
